Hertz - would you recommend?

Only ever been to Orlando twice and both times hires with Alamo but their price for 5 days for a small car is way way more than Hertz, even through Andy. I know Hertz doesn't have skip the counter but the price difference is significant so can't justify paying the extra for Alamo for that alone. Having no experience of Hertz car quality and service as well as speed of collecting the car, I was hoping someone on here could share their experience?

They do have skip the counter but you don’t get to select the car, well not in the same way as Alamo. You need to sign up to their loyalty club prior to booking.We’ve used them loads and always been fine.
